Georgia Pilot Arrested for DUI Before Flight
Police say that a Southwest Airlines pilot was arrested at a Georgia airport and accused of DUI in January. A Transportation Security Administration officer smelled alcohol emanating from the pilot and informed law enforcement officials. The pilot was arrested at Savannah/Hilton Head International Airport. Cobb County Jury Convicts Driver in DUI Crash That Killed Smyrna Police Officer
A Cobb County jury has found a driver guilty of killing a Smyrna police officer in a 2020 traffic accident. On April 20, 2020, Officer Christopher Eric Ewing was working traffic enforcement on South Cobb Driver near the Interstate 285 interchange.
